网站首页 > java教程 正文
maven, windows版链接:http://pan.baidu.com/s/1i4Z0t4D 密码:t5f3
maven, linux版链接:http://pan.baidu.com/s/1gfpd3Q7 密码:04pd
工欲善其事必先利其器,相信很多开发者都是用maven进行项目开发,其便利的倒包,多种插件,使得开发更专注于业务层面,它也统一了项目的文件架构,所以今天我提供了maven的工具包,并且对安装、使用、pom文件做一个介绍,希望还没用maven的小伙伴赶紧都用起来!
一、安装:
win:下载解压,并且在同一目录下创建仓库目录repertory
修改配置文件: 打开conf/settings.xml,修改<localRepository>
此处填写你自己的仓库地址
修改环境变量:①我的电脑——属性——高级系统设置——环境变量
②新建一个MAVEN_HOME,填写maven地址。
这是小编的,要根据自己路径修改
③path加上%MAVEN_HOME%\bin;
linux:①下载linux版本的maven
②解压:tar -zxvf apache-maven-3.5.0-bin.tar.gz
③修改环境变量,在/etc/profile中添加以下几行
MAVEN_HOME= 此处填maven全路径,如(/usr/local/maven3)
export MAVEN_HOME
export PATH=${PATH}:${MAVEN_HOME}/bin
④source /etc/profile
二、ide里使用
这里我简单说一下idea集成maven使用,简单介绍eclipse和idea
①eclipse:打开window——preferences——maven——user settings
修改你的maven地址和仓库
②idea:
就按着图里配就好了
三、使用和pom.xml介绍
此处展示的是最基础的配置,pom还有很多内容。比如打war包分为瘦包和胖包,聚合等等内容。
猜你喜欢
- 2024-09-21 学习Java编程,真的可以让你为所欲为(内附免费教程)
- 2024-09-21 全网最完整的免费java教程讲义系列(四)——java的流程控制
- 2024-09-21 Java资源大合集-整套资源免费赠送,从入门到精通 陈家大小姐
- 2024-09-21 人脸识别、扫码支付、可视化,3个Java实战项目,限量100份免费学习
- 2024-09-21 Java书单:30多本通通免费!(java方面的好书)
- 2024-09-21 本项目是开源免费的Java Web快速开发平台。开发mes、crm、erp
- 2024-09-21 XJR企业平台——开源且免费的JAVA快速开发平台
- 2024-09-21 全网最全的Java知识点(免费送)(java全部知识点)
- 2024-09-21 分享JAVA学习资料,免费领取(免费的java课程)
- 2024-09-21 JAVA 分布式快速开发平台源码免费赠送
你 发表评论:
欢迎- 最近发表
-
- class版本不兼容错误原因分析(class更新)
- 甲骨文Oracle公司为Java的最新LTS版本做出改进
- 「版本发布」Minecraft Java开发版 1.19.4-pre1 发布
- java svn版本管理工具(svn软件版本管理)
- 我的世界1.8.10钻石在第几层(我的世界1.7.2钻石在哪层)
- Java开发高手必备:在电脑上轻松切换多个JDK版本
- 2022 年 Java 开发报告:Java 8 八年不到,开发者都在用什么?
- 开发java项目,选择哪个版本的JDK比较合适?
- Java版本选型终极指南:8 vs 17 vs 21特性对决!大龄程序员踩坑总结
- POI Excel导入(poi excel导入附件)
- 标签列表
-
- java反编译工具 (77)
- java反射 (57)
- java接口 (61)
- java随机数 (63)
- java7下载 (59)
- java数据结构 (61)
- java 三目运算符 (65)
- java对象转map (63)
- Java继承 (69)
- java字符串替换 (60)
- 快速排序java (59)
- java并发编程 (58)
- java api文档 (60)
- centos安装java (57)
- java调用webservice接口 (61)
- java深拷贝 (61)
- 工厂模式java (59)
- java代理模式 (59)
- java.lang (57)
- java连接mysql数据库 (67)
- java重载 (68)
- java 循环语句 (66)
- java反序列化 (58)
- java时间函数 (60)
- java是值传递还是引用传递 (62)
本文暂时没有评论,来添加一个吧(●'◡'●)